Mr. Burris Goes To Washington

The Illinois Supreme Court ruled today that Governor Rod Blagojevich’s appointment of Roland Burris’ to the Senate does not require the Secretary of State’s signature to be valid. The unanimous ruling came as no surprise, but it stripped Senate Democrats of their principal excuse for barring Burris from taking the seat to which he has been appointed. It now appears that Mr. Burris will soon be Senator Burris after all.
